## What Is a Certificate of Analysis?

A Certificate of Analysis is a quality-control document issued by the manufacturer or an independent third-party laboratory. It confirms that a specific batch of peptide has been tested and meets defined specifications. Each COA is batch-specific, meaning it applies only to the lot number printed on your vial. Always cross-reference the lot number on the vial against the lot number on the COA before trusting the results.

## The Top Section: Product Identification Fields

Before you get to test results, the COA header contains identifying information:

– **Product Name / Sequence** – The full amino acid sequence (e.g., Ac-Gly-His-Lys-OH) confirms you received the correct peptide. – **Molecular Formula & Molecular Weight** – Used to verify mass spectrometry results later in the document.
– **Lot / Batch Number** – Ties the document to a specific
manufacturing run. Never use a COA with a different lot number than your vial.
– **Manufacture Date & Expiry Date** – Peptide stability changes over time; check these dates before using archived stock.
– **Storage Conditions** – Typically −20°C for lyophilized peptides; some sequences require −80°C.

## HPLC Purity: The Most Watched Number

High-Performance Liquid Chromatography (HPLC) purity is the headline figure on any peptide COA. The instrument separates the peptide from related impurities by passing the sample through a column under high pressure. The output is a chromatogram—a graph of peaks over time.

**What to look for:**
– The **main peak area percentage** represents the peptide’s purity. Research-grade peptides typically show ≥95% purity; more demanding analytical applications may require ≥98%.
– A **retention time** is listed alongside the main peak. This should be consistent across batches for the same peptide under identical conditions.
– **Impurity peaks** are small shoulders or separate peaks. A reputable supplier will list each impurity and its percentage, not just the main peak.

Purity below 90% is generally considered insufficient for meaningful in vitro research because impurities can confound analytical results.

## Mass Spectrometry: Confirming You Have the Right Molecule

HPLC tells you *how pure* a sample is; Mass Spectrometry (MS) tells you *what it is*. The instrument measures the mass-to-charge ratio (m/z) of ionized molecules.

**Key values:**
– **Theoretical Molecular Weight (MW)** – Calculated from the amino acid sequence.
– **Observed MW (or m/z × charge state)** – The measured value from the instrument.
– **Accepted tolerance** – A difference of ±0.5 Da (Daltons) or less is generally acceptable. Larger deviations suggest a deletion, insertion, or modification error in synthesis.

A COA without mass spectrometry confirmation should raise an immediate red flag.

## Endotoxin Testing: Critical for Laboratory Work

Endotoxins are lipopolysaccharides shed from gram-negative bacterial cell walls. Even at trace levels they can interfere with biological assays and invalidate experimental results.

– **Test method:** Limulus Amebocyte Lysate (LAL) assay is the widely accepted standard.
– **Acceptable limit:** A commonly referenced threshold is **<1 EU/mg** (Endotoxin Units per milligram), with some analytical applications requiring <0.5 EU/mg.
– If the COA shows “Not Tested” for endotoxins, the suitability of that material for sensitive assay work cannot be confirmed.

## Other Fields You May Encounter

| Field | What It Means |
|—|—|
| **Appearance** | Visual check—white to off-white powder is typical | | **Solubility** | Tested solvent and concentration confirmed by the lab | | **Water Content (Karl Fischer)** | Residual moisture; high values affect accurate gravimetric measurement |
| **Counterion Content** | TFA or acetate salt content; TFA can be cytotoxic in cell-based assays |
| **Peptide Content** | Net peptide weight after accounting for water and counterions |

## Final Checklist Before You Use Any Peptide in Your Research

1. Lot number matches your vial ✓
2. HPLC purity ≥95% ✓
3. Observed MW within ±0.5 Da of theoretical ✓
4. Endotoxin <1 EU/mg (where relevant to the assay) ✓
5. COA issued by a third-party or accredited in-house laboratory ✓
